Works of Syed Muhammad Naquib Al-Attas
1963 – Some Aspects of Sufism as Understood and Practised among the Malays
(Singapore: Malaysian Sociological Research Institute).
1968 – The Origin of the Malay Sha‘ir (Kuala Lumpur: Dewan Bahasa dan Pustaka).
1969 – Raniri and the Wujudiyyah of the 17th Century Acheh (Kuala Lumpur:
Monographs of the Malaysian Branch of the Royal Asiatic Society).
1970 – The Mysticism of Hamzah Fansuri (Kuala Lumpur: University of Malaya Press).
1970 – The Correct Date of the Terengganu Inscription: 4 Rajab 702/22 February
1303 (Kuala Lumpur: Museum Department).
1971 – Concluding Postscript to the Origin of the Malay Sha‘ir (Kuala Lumpur: Dewan
Bahasa dan Pustaka).
1972 – Islam dalam Sejarah dan Kebudayaan Melayu (Kuala Lumpur: Universiti
Kebangsaan Malaysia).
1979 – Aims and Objectives of Islamic Education (London: Hodder & Stoughton).
1985 – Islam, Secularism, and the Philosophy of the Future (California: Mansell).
1990 – On Quiddity and Essence: An Outline of the Basic Structure of Reality in Islamic
Metaphysics (Kuala Lumpur: ISTAC).
1990 – The Nature of Man and the Psychology of the Human Soul (Kuala Lumpur:
ISTAC).
1992 – Islam: The Concept of Religion and the Foundation of Ethics and Morality (Kuala
Lumpur: ISTAC).
1993 – The Meaning and Experience of Happiness in Islam (Kuala Lumpur: ISTAC).
2007 – Tinjauan Ringkas Peri Ilmu dan Pandangan Alam (Penang: Universiti Sains
Malaysia).
2011 – Historical Fact and Fiction (Kuala Lumpur: Universiti Teknologi Malaysia Press).
2015 – On Justice and the Nature of Man: A Commentary on Surah Al-Nisa’ (4):58 and
Surah Al-Mu’minun (23):12-14 (Kuala Lumpur: IBFIM).
